FUEL INJECTORS

IMPORTANT INFORMATION ABOUT FUEL INJECTORS

Important Information About Technical Specifications

• Bosch fuel injectors have their flow rates defined in N-Heptane as part of their engineering specification. N-Heptane is a pure
chemical and does not have the same viscosity and density as standard petrol. Hence the N-Heptane flow rate figures stated
should be used as a general guide for comparison purposes only.

• For safety reasons, Bosch strongly recommends that Local and/or Federal Government health and safety regulations are adhered
to when using or handling any of the mentioned test fluids.

• Stated “Operating Pressure” is the pressure that the fuel injector is designed to operate at to give optimal fuel atomisation and
control. This is more critical to the EV1 pintle type fuel injectors.

• Whilst it is common industry practice to request static flow rate only of a fuel injector, it is important to note that one type of
valve group with a specific static flow rate can be used for a number of fuel injectors with different dynamic flow rates.

• Fuel flow specifications are given in grams per minute [g/min]. This is an internationally accepted standard at vehicle manufacturing
level. As development engineers deal with the weight or mass of air inducted by an engine not its expected power rating, the
weight of fuel that an injector can provide is the pivotal measurement. Bosch does not rate fuel injectors related to expected
engine power outcomes.

FUEL INJECTORS

Purpose and Function.


Fuel injectors perform an important role in the accurate metering and
atomisation of fuel. These electro-mechanical valves react in milli-sec-
onds to open and close giving the electronic control unit optimal control
over fuel flow to the engine.

Method of Measurement.
Fuel flow specifications are given in grams per minute, as this is an inter-
nationally accepted standard at vehicle manufacturing level. As vehicle
development engineers deal with the weight or mass of air inducted by an
engine not its expected power rating, the weight of fuel that an injector can
provide is the pivotal measurement. Bosch does not rate fuel injectors
related to expected engine power outcomes for this reason.

Effects of Fuel Pressure on Pintle Type Fuel Injectors.


Fuel velocity through a pintle type fuel injector [type code EV 1] can dra-
matically affect its ability to atomise fuel. The profile of the pintle used in a
fuel injector has a direct relationship to the operating pressure it is designed
to operate under. Whilst Bosch produce various fuel injectors that may flow
the same amount of fuel at a given specification, the system operating pres-
sure will influence the pintle profile. Correct pressure will result in a well
atomised spray, while insufficient pressure will result in a “hosing” effect.
Excessive pressure will result in either “hosing” or a spray angle that is too
large for the targeted area dependent on the pintle profile.
The consequence of excessive fuel pressure on a pintle type injector may
well be that as the pressure is increased the mixture values of the engine
may appear to get leaner. This is of course not the case, but the fuel being
injected is no longer atomised and is entering the cylinder as a liquid mass.
This will typically cause the Hydrocarbon [HC] values to rise due to the raw
fuel exiting the cylinder, and the Carbon Monoxide [CO] to drop due to
insufficient combustion.
Later design fuel injectors [type code EV 6] use “director plate” multi-ori-
fice technology to better atomise fuel across various operating pressures.
These injectors allow more flexibility in relation to operating pressures with-
out compromising spray efficiency or fuel atomisation.

Injection Valve EV 6
The development of the EV 6 took into
account all the essential functional re-
quirements which originate from injector
operation in multipoint electronic fuel
injection systems (EFI).

This resulted in: low weight, “dry” solenoid


winding, plastic encapsulation, finely
matched flow-rate classes, good valve-
seat sealing, excellent hot-start capabili-
ties, close tolerances of the specified
functional values, high level of corrosion
resistance and long service life.

Injection Valve EV 12
The EV 12 injector is a development based
on the EV 6. Its main feature is the fact
that the position of its injection point can
be varied. Compared with the EV 6, the EV
12 injection point can be moved forward
up to 20 mm.

HPI Valve HDEV 1.2
The HDEV 1.2 can be used in combination
with direct injection systems as well as in
high pressure manifold injection systems.

Its most remarkable features are the small


size and weight and the freedom in
defining both – spray and jet. Every jet is
free definable in terms of position, flow
rate and penetration. Moreover,
asymmetric sprays are possible.
